WikiArt

WikiArt

WikiArt is an online art encyclopedia that allows users to explore over 250,000 artworks spanning historical and modern art. It provides high quality images, descriptions, tags, and artist biographies.

Categories:
art encyclopedia education history

WikiArt Features

  1. Searchable database of over 250,000 artworks
  2. High resolution images of artworks
  3. Descriptions and analysis of artworks
  4. Artist biographies
  5. Artworks sorted by genre, movement, date
  6. Ability to compare artworks side-by-side
  7. My Collection feature to save favorite artworks

Pricing

  • Free

Pros

Massive database of artwork images and information

Intuitive search and browsing

Insightful artwork analysis

Convenient features for art research

Completely free with no ads or paywalls

Cons

Limited sorting and filtering options

No advanced image viewing features

Descriptions lack citations

Biographies could be more detailed

Mobile app lacks some desktop features
